The EcoBoost and Turbo-GDI Buyer’s Guide: What P0016 and P0299 Actually Mean

Bottom line up front
  • P0016 generally points to camshaft/crankshaft timing correlation outside the expected range; P0299 generally means measured boost did not reach the commanded threshold.
  • Neither code proves a stretched chain, bad phaser, failed turbo, or loose wastegate without further testing.
  • Freeze-frame data, pending and permanent codes, commanded-versus-actual values, and cold-start behavior are more useful than a seller’s erased check-engine light.
  • If the seller will not allow a cold start, full scan, and independent diagnosis, price the car as unresolved—or walk.

01P0016: correlation is the symptom

On a turbo-GDI engine, cam timing depends on mechanical timing, oil condition and pressure, variable-cam hardware, sensors, wiring, and control logic. A P0016 may follow chain elongation or a phaser problem, but it can also involve oil-flow restrictions, sensor or reluctor issues, wiring, prior incorrect timing work, or calibration.

Look for:

  • Rattle during the first seconds of a true cold start.
  • Long crank, unstable idle, reduced power, or repeated misfire history.
  • Poor oil-change documentation, wrong oil viscosity, or low oil level.
  • Cam commanded-versus-actual data that diverges consistently.
  • Freeze-frame mileage and operating conditions showing when the test failed.

Do not authorize a timing job—or buy the car—as though the code alone completed the diagnosis.

Technical Deep Dive 01P0299: underboost is a system result

P0299 means the engine did not produce the boost expected under the test conditions. Causes can include charge-pipe leaks, loose clamps, bypass or wastegate control, damaged vacuum or electronic actuators, exhaust restriction, sensor error, calibration, or turbocharger wear.

An OEM bulletin for a different turbo-diesel application demonstrates the principle: its P0299 workflow checks intake restriction, charge-air connections, sensor plausibility, calibration, and only then turbo replacement. The exact procedure does not transfer to an EcoBoost or Hyundai/Kia engine; the diagnostic discipline does.

Technical Deep Dive 02Use a 15-minute data drive—not a 15-minute joyride

With the owner’s permission and a safe route:

  1. Scan before starting. Save confirmed, pending, permanent, and manufacturer-specific codes plus readiness-monitor status.
  2. Record cold-start rpm, coolant temperature, cam angles, misfire counters, fuel trims, and oil-pressure data if the platform exposes it.
  3. At steady cruise, watch fuel trims and commanded-versus-actual cam position.
  4. During a moderate, legal acceleration, log commanded and actual boost or manifold pressure, throttle, wastegate command, and airflow.
  5. Rescan after the drive. New pending faults matter even if the dashboard stays dark.

Live data is only useful when compared with factory definitions and known-good behavior. A generic app may label manufacturer PIDs incorrectly.

Technical Deep Dive 03Carbon, phasers, and wastegates are inspection paths

Direct injection can allow intake-valve deposits because fuel no longer washes the back of the valve. Severity depends on engine design, crankcase ventilation, duty cycle, mileage, and maintenance. Likewise, cold-start phaser noise and wastegate play vary by generation and revision.

Use the VIN to identify the exact engine and production information, then search applicable recalls, campaigns, and technical bulletins. A 2.7-liter EcoBoost, 3.5-liter EcoBoost, GM turbo engine, and Hyundai/Kia turbo engine should not share a generic repair verdict.

05The takeaway: a code reduces uncertainty only when the evidence stays attached

Ask for the scan report, freeze frame, diagnostic test results, and repair invoice. “Code cleared after battery replacement” is not evidence that the underlying test passed.
